“BEHOLDING HIS GLORY”. Final Part : Monday December 10

John 1:14

"And the Word was made flesh, and dwelt among us, (and we beheld His glory, the glory as of the only begotten of the Father,) full of grace and truth.

When you behold His glory, you can never be a loser. The glory will overshadow all oppositions challenging you now and even for the future. The glory you behold is from everlasting to everlasting. It is the only glory that cannot end. The glory that stands and shines for ever.

When you behold the King of Glory, you will begin to experience a great deal of grace and truth, because He (Jesus) is full of Grace. One of His major assignments for mankind is to release the benefits of the glory.

To enjoy grace, we must behold the glory of the only begotten Son ; and stay with the carrier of the glory; JESUS. HE, Jesus is always ready to carry us along with Him in His Glory, but we must first know Him and surrender to Him. Surrender of hearts qualifies you and I for the grace of the King of Glory. One leg in the glory and another out of the glory cannot work. You either be for the glory of against the glory. Take a stand today for the season of the King of glory is here with us. Amen.
